Official DOL plan name: Casey Family Programs 401(a) Employer Funded Long Term Savings Plan and Trust · Sponsored by Casey Family Programs · Washington · Healthcare & Social Assistance
$85M in assets, 332 participants
Casey Family Programs's Casey Family Programs 401(a) Employer Funded Long Term Savings Plan and Trust reported $85M in total assets and 332 participants in its 2022 DOL Form 5500 filing, ranking in the 92nd percentile by assets among filed plans. Figures are as reported by the plan sponsor to the Department of Labor, not audited or endorsed by PlainRetire.

The plan reported a net loss of $16M for the year, a single-year figure driven by markets and benefit payments, not a measure of plan health.
